Measuring R
Resistance
2W
Parallel circuits or transient currents may affect the test result when measuring earth
resistance.
The circuit under test must be completely de-energized.
Dial the switch to select the measuring function.
1. Before starting the test:
(a) Check the fuse is good. See the chapter "Testing the fuse".
(b) Set up the output current level.
(c) Set up the single or bi-directional mode.
2. Lock mode : Press the "Lock" button >2sec to enter the Lock Mode. Then press the
"TEST" button to start the test. The test voltage will continue to be applied until the
"TEST" button is pressed again.
3. ZERO mode : After shorting the test probe, wait for the reading to stabilize before
starting to zero.
4. The tester displays the ">" symbol and the maximum resistance for the range when
measured resistance is higher than the maximum display range.
